    Abstract: Shaped bodies of a molecular sieve zeolite having an improved mechanical hardness greater than 5 kp are produced by spraying an unstable silicic acid sol as the binder on to a zone of the rotating plate of a granulating device and concurrently applying the pulverized zeolite particles to another zone of the rotating plate, while avoiding the formation of a plastic mass, and the thus produced shaped bodies are dried and activated according to the disclosed process. The unstable silicic acid sol has a silicic acid content greater than 10 percent by weight and a BET surface greater than 150 m2/g.

    CRYSTALLINE ZEOLITE POWDER OF TYPE A (II)

    Abstract: Crystalline zeolite powder of type A(II) is prepared from an NaOH soln. (1), an alkali silicate soln.(2), and an alkali aluminate soln.(3) of Al2O3 and Na2O. The product has a composition of 1.0±0.2 M2/nO : Al2O3 : 1.85±0.5 SiO2.yH2O, where M = metallic cation, n = atomic value, and y = number up to 6. 50 wt.% of a powder having a size less than 4.8.μ (1) is heated up to 30-100≦̸C; (2) is introduced for 10-200 min.; (3) at a temp. of 30-100≦̸C is mixed with the soln.; and the soln. mixture is crystallized at a temp. of 20-115≦̸C for more than 15 min.

    CRYSTALLINE ZEOLITE POWDER OF TYPE A (VII)

    Abstract: Crystalline zeolite powder of tyep A(IV) is prepared from H2O(1), a sodium aluminate soln.(2) of Na2O and Al2O3, and a sodium silicate soln.(3) of Na2O and SiO2. The crystallized product in a gel contg. the premixture has a compsn. of 1.0±0.2 M2/nO : Al2O3 : 1.85±0.5 SiO2.yH2O, where M = sodium cation, n = atomic value, and y = number up to 6. 50 wt.% of a powder having a size less than 5.0μ . The compsn. of the premixture is SiO2/ Al2O3)= 2 - 50 : 1, Na2O/SiO2 = 0.2 - 20 : 1, and H2O/Na2O = 4-300 : 1.

    CRYSTALLINE ZEOLITE POWDER OF TYPE A(I)

    Abstract: Crystalline zeolite powder of type A(I) is prepared from heated sodium silicate soln. (1) by mixing it with sodium aluminate soln. (2) in two stages. The product, having a composition of 1.0±0.2 M2/nO: Al2O3: 1.85±0.5 SiO2yH2O (where M = Na+ ion, n = valency, and y = 0-6), is obtained by crystallization of the synthetic mixture for 15 min. at 20-175≦̸C 50 wt.% of the particles have a diameter less than 4.0 microns. (1) contains Na2O and SiO2, and (2) contains Al2O3 and SiO2.

    PROCESS FOR PRODUCING ALUMINUM SILICATES

    Abstract: The present invention provides in a process for producing zeolitic molecular sieve powders by hydro-thermal crystallization of an aqueous aluminate-silicate mixture, separation of the crystallization product from the mother liquor and drying of the product, the improvement in which the aqueous medium containing the crystallization product is adjusted to a pH value between 8.5 and 11 prior to said drying. The present invention also provides a zeolitic molecular sieve powder having an average particle diameter of less than 10 .mu.m and in proportions of less than 1% by weight of particles having sizes of more than 45 .mu.m. Such zeolitic powders are particularly useful as ion exchangers, e.g. in the softening of water and as substitutes for phosphates in detergents and rinsing agents.
